This book constitutes the proceedings of the 29th International Conference on Web Services, ICWS 2022, held in Honolulu, USA, as part of SCF 2022, during December 10-14, 2022.

The 9 full papers presented in this volume were carefully reviewed and selected from 20 submissions. The papers cover aspects of services computing and applications. Centered around services computing, it covers various systems and networking research pertaining to cloud, edge and Internet-of-Things (IoT), as well as technologies for intelligent computing, learning, big data and blockchain applications.
